Delicious Chipotle Ranch Grilled Chicken Burrito

Ingredients

Scale

For the Chicken Marinade:

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p lime juice
  • 2 chipotle peppers in adobo sauce (finely chopped)
  • 2 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 1 tsp smoked paprika
  • ½ tsp cumin
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¼ tsp black pepper

For the Chipotle Ranch Sauce:

  • ½ cup mayonnaise
  • ¼ cup sour cream
  • 1 tbsp ranch seasoning mix
  • 1 chipotle pepper in adobo sauce
  • 1 tbsp lime juice

For the Burrito:

  • 2 large flour tortillas
  • ½ cup shredded cheddar or Mexican blend cheese
  • ¼ cup diced tomatoes
  • ¼ cup shredded lettuce
  • ¼ cup cooked rice (optional)
  • ¼ cup black beans (optional)
  • 2 tbsp sour cream
  • 1 tbsp chopped fresh cilantro (optional)

Instructions

Step 1: Marinate the Chicken

  1. In a bowl, mix olive oil, lime juice, chopped chipotle peppers, garlic, smoked paprika, cumin, salt, and black pepper.
  2. Add the chicken breasts to the marinade, coating them well.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es (or up to 2 hours for extra flavor).

Step 2: Grill the Chicken

  1. Preheat a grill or grill pan to medium-high heat.
  2. Cook the chicken for about 5-7 minutes per side,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
  3. Remove from heat and let it rest for a few minutes before slicing into thin strips.

Step 3: Make the Chipotle Ranch Sauce

  1. In a blender or food processor, combine mayonnaise, sour cream, ranch seasoning, chipotle pepper, and lime juice.
  2. Blend until smooth and creamy. Adjust seasoning if needed.

Step 4: Assemble the Burrito

  1. Lay a large flour tortilla on a flat surface.
  2. Spread a spoonful of chipotle ranch sauce in the center.
  3. Add grilled chicken slices, shredded cheese, diced tomatoes, lettuce, and any optional ingredients like rice or beans.
  4. Drizzle with more chipotle ranch sauce and top with sour cream and cilantro.

Step 5: Wrap and Serve

  1. Fold in the sides of the tortilla and roll it up tightly.
  2. Optional: Lightly toast the burrito in a skillet for 1-2 minutes on each side to make it crispy.
  3. Slice in half and enjoy!

Notes

Make it Healthier: Use whole wheat tortillas and Greek yogurt instead of sour cream for a lighter version.
